Cppcheck visual studio 2015 for mac

Download visual studio code to experience a redefined code editor, optimized for building and debugging modern web and cloud applications. It is readily available on linux and mac os x, but. How to uninstall visual studio on mac removal guide. Among cppcheck and visual studio, we would certainly prefer cppcheck. The problem is that if you use visual studio, you either have to use the separate cppcheck gui or pay an arm and a leg for something like visual lint. Microsoft visual studio 2015 visual studio 2015 is an integrated suite of developer productivity tools, cloud services, and extensions that enable you and your team to create great apps and games for the web, for windows store. You can follow the steps below to make visual studio code your default editor for any text based file type. It is a serious, large investigation that we had spent about 170 manhours on and which, in our opinion, gives a good idea of the general state of things in static analysis nowadays.

The disconnection is not visible until the mac user attempts to send a message. Anything that helps me avoid stupid mistakes is very welcome. Problems and solutions for visual studio high cpu usage. Using a battery of tools is better than using one tool. From system preferences keyboard, make sure use all f1, f2, etc. We fixed an issue where custom key bindings for remove unused and sort usings dont worknet core. This free pc software was developed to work on windows xp, windows 7, windows 8 or windows 10 and can function on 32bit systems.

Oct 09, 2012 the problem is that if you use visual studio, you either have to use the separate cppcheck gui or pay an arm and a leg for something like visual lint. Microsoft visual studio 2015 now available on mac and. With this turned on, hold fn to use the mac functions brightness, volume, etc. Microsoft has announced the release of a native visual studio application for windows, mac os x, and linux. Apr 29, 2015 microsoft has announced the release of a native visual studio application for windows, mac os x, and linux. Onthefly linting within the code editor, upon file save or after file edits. An alternative visual studio extension gallery for nightly builds. Files randomly getting checked out developer community. Visual studio 2017 failed to install developer community. If you are trying to install it to a location other than the internal hard drive, see my post here wasnt possible at that time. Oct 12, 2016 this change is only for visual studio 15, the next major version of visual studio. The cppcheck installer is commonly called cppcheckgui. Manage your code in git or svn repos hosted by any provider, including github and azure devops.

Visual studio 15 happens to be in development while visual. Visual studio 2015 for windows and mac free downloads. Well also customize the colors for two different types of text in the text editor. Jul 30, 2015 also, i have to turn it off which means all my programs are shut down. Visual studio s analyzer is pretty raw, at the very least. Microsoft releases visual studio 2017, visual studio for mac. Cppcat, cppcheck, pvs studio and visual studio s builtin analyzer.

Visual studio eclipse visual lint by riverblade paid solution cppcheck s scope of use. Cppdepend provides many useful cqlinq queries to query the plugins data. For example we can search for popular methods containing cppcheck problems. Starting with visual studio 2015, the sdk is an optional feature to install. The cool thing about it is that its very similar to visual. Each tool has unique code analysis and therefore we recommend that you also use other tools. Is it possible to install visual studio 2015 on a mac.

This plugin integrates cppcheck into visual studio and allows. Even if a version of cppcheck for mac can not be found on the internet, there are. You just click on the next message, and the ide crashes. Is there any straightforward documentation or explanation how to do it. Hi, i made a minimal interface application for external tool between cppcheck and visual studio 2010. How to set visual studio code as your default editor. Jan 25, 2020 the cppcheck installer is commonly called cppcheckgui. Application for microsoft developers which was only available for windows platform i. How to integrate cppcheck with microsoft visual studio. Automatically finds available static analysis tools. In this 510 minute tutorial, well customize the visual studio color theme by selecting the dark theme.

Review diffs, stage files, and make commits from inside visual studio. Cppdepend is 100% integrated in visual studio 2019, 2017, 2015, 20, 2012 and 2010. Problems and solutions for visual studio high cpu usage issues. About once a month, my partner in crime, rich seeley, will be doing technical takeovers of this blog. Apache cordova is a hybrid mobile toolset to build mobile applications using web technologies like html5, css and javascript. The fourvector analysis code metrics, design issues, duplication, and code issues of embold is made possible through a blend of our proprietary, stateoftheart embold analyzer as well as external open source tools. The visual studio for mac editor supports powerful builtin refactoring options such as extract method and rename, accessible via the quick actions menu. This change is only for visual studio 15, the next major version of visual studio. The most popular versions among the software users are 1. Cppdepend plugins integration with cppcheck and cpd. Easily supports additional static analyzers with minimum development effort. Microsoft visual studio 2015 free version download for pc.

And you can create your custom cqlinq queries to query the data extracted from the analysis of cppdepend and the other tools. Recently, tim goldstein, a leading business intelligence analyst, database architect, and senior developer specializing in the microsoft sql server tool set, implemented a more agile development process with. The goal is to detect only real errors in the code i. Once visual studio 15 releases you can continue to use the existing nuget packages with visual studio 2015 but if you want the newest checkers youll need to upgrade to visual studio 15. It is good for teaching, and studying, the static analysis methodology. Fortunately, you can use an easier and quicker way to uninstall mac visual studio. So to make sure you are always pointing at the latest version you are better off using the cmd file in the bin folder. We fixed an issue where the create button doesnt create new project for. To summarize, youve got to generate an xml file containing all the warningserrors detected by cppcheck. To install visual studio 2015, go to download older versions of visual studio. This flexible crossplatform approach from windows is highly beneficial for the microsoft. Here are some screenshots when running clangtidy on visual studio projects in windows.

If youre using the mac keyboard, youll want to change the function key behavior so the f1f12 keys work correctly in visual studio. A number of times, we witnessed crashes in visual studio, when examining diagnostic messages. Visual lint lets you run these tools from visual studio with a single click for continue reading. Visual studio code updates itself and appears to create a new folder. Visual studio code is free and available on your favorite platform linux, macos, and windows. If you have a mac, need visual studio, then run parallels or bootcamp recommended. Ffxiv astrologian guide how to upload screenshots to s3 from linux. Net becoming open source and all, i decided to give it a try. If you prefer you can use the standalone visualcppdepend ui that collaborates with visual studio.

The application takes currently solution and selected project name, makes a source list with every needed source file and calls cppcheck with that list. Heres visual studio 2012 sdk and heres visual studio 20 sdk. Set color theme and fonts visual studio microsoft docs. Set title field as cppcheck this can be set to any value.

Cppcheck focus on bugs instead of stylistic issues. Heres an example of the kind of issues that the tools will find. One of the basic advantages of the cppcheck analyzer is that it is easytouse. If you have skype for business server 2015, see the skype for business on mac column in client comparison tables for skype for business server 2015. Qtcreator qt project tool qpt other static analysis tools. Heres his latest post, focused on fixing high cpu usage issues in visual studio. Install visual studio 20, 2015, 2017, or 2019 on your system.

Katsaros, testdriving static analysis tools in search of c code vulnerabilities, in 35th ieee annual computer software and applications conference. Every time when i pair to mac from vs2017 it ask me xamarin. It provides unique code analysis to detect bugs and focuses on detecting undefined behaviour and dangerous coding constructs. Uninstall visual studio for mac visual studio 2019 for. However, perhaps more importantly than the software itself, opening the visual studio brand to the mac environment signals microsofts commitment, yet again, to meeting developers in their chosen environment.

Building takes less than a minute, but it can be sped up with j4 make option finally install pythonpygments required by cppcheck htmlreport report builder generate reports. Even if a version of cppcheck for mac can not be found on the internet, there are some other tools that can perform similar tasks. I have a class that is teaching vb, otherwise, i wouldnt install visual studio on mac. Please note that they require visual studio 2015 update 1 and will not work with earlier releases. Cppcheck is a command line tool but dont panic, a gui is also available. Poor mans visual studio cppcheck integration codeproject. In visual studio, open menu tools external tools the external tools window will appear. How to run microsoft visual studio on mac using parallels desktop at parallels, we love sharing our customers success stories.

443 1241 1257 486 836 1454 771 1029 85 1580 313 985 886 335 1465 327 468 763 1444 854 59 1433 488 735 26 1026 182 1661 1293 1566 943 630 289 695 164 260 1614 334 1465 622 165 594 1387 124 1480